  • #281 - Doing your Duty
    Dec 7 2025

    Sometimes Sin has a long-lasting effect on our lives; whether it is due to cause an effect or sometimes just guilt in having committed the sin to begin with.

    In 2 Samuel 13:21-39 we see how David's sin with Bathsheba affected him and his household moving forward. Andrew and Robert discuss the problems of doing nothing even after asking for forgiveness for the wrongs you have done.

  • #280 - He Took the Poor Man's Lamb
    Nov 23 2025

    Imagine the anger you would feel when you hear about a massive injustice done to a regular person by someone in power. Now imagine the guilt you experience when you realize YOU are the perpetrator of that injustice.

    Andrew and Robert discuss the emotions that David went through as Nathan recounted David's own recent history back to him. The consequences went on to damage David's family for many years.

  • #278: Counsel for the Church and for the Family
    Nov 9 2025

    Ah, Ephesians 5. We focus most on, "Wives obey your husbands" and "Husbands love your wives" but there is so much more in the chapter. There are guides into how families should work together and how we should treat each others as members of Jesus' church.

    Andrew and Robert do dive into the husbands & wives section to examine what most of us get wrong.

  • #277: Jesus Knew
    Nov 2 2025

    Jesus says, "One of you will betray me."

    The Disciples, "Is it me? Is it me?"

    Jesus knew how his death would come to pass and He tried to prepare his disciples but what they were hoping would happen clouded their judgement to what was going to happen.

    As we see what is going on around us are we blind, hoping for an outcome different from what the Bible says? Are we doing what Jesus did to stay on mission?

    Robert and Andrew read from John 13 and discuss the topic, "Jesus Knew"

  • #276: Thy Righteousness is Everlasting
    Oct 26 2025

    Andrew and Robert continue on with Psalm 119 covering verses 129-144. Verse 142 says, "Thy righteousness is an everlasting righteousness, And thy law is the truth." This is where the title of today's episode originates.

    With God's righteousness being everlasting what does that say about the Old Testament where most people treat God as if he were vengeful? Do we even have a right to judge God's activities when our frame of reference is so small?

  • #275: Jeremiah's Way vs Urijah's Way
    Oct 12 2025

    How can two prophets, who prophesy using the words that God gave them, end up with two vastly different results? Jeremiah, when faced with adversity and threats of death, handled the situation with confidence and Urijah handled his situation with fear. But what about Eljah? When he was threatened by Queen Jezebel he ran in a fear?

    Andrew and Robert discuss the differences and explain how we should handle stressful, dangerous times.
